VIII. WARRANTY
FIVE-YEAR LIMITED WARRANTY
For five (5) years from the date of purchase, Pride will repair or replace at our option to the original purchaser,
free of charge, any of the following parts found upon examination by an authorized representative of Pride to be
defective in material and/or workmanship:
Structural frame components, including:
Main Frame Seat Post
ONE-YEAR LIMITED WARRANTY
For one (1) year from the date of purchase, Pride will repair or replace at our option to the original purchaser, free
of charge, any of the following parts found upon examination by an authorized representative of Pride to be
defective in material and/or workmanship:
Electronic components, including: Main frame assemblies, including:
Charger Assembly Anti-tip forks Caster forks
Controller Caster beam Metal seat framing
Joystick Accessories
Other components, including:
Brakes (electronic function ONLY) Motor/gearbox assembly Foot riggings
Bearings and bushings Plastic components,except body
Electrical Harness Front rigging mounting brackets
SIX-MONTH LIMITED WARRANTY
Batteries
The battery is covered by a separate six-month warranty, provided by the battery manufacturer. The batteries are
not warranted by Pride.
RECONDITIONED UNITS WARRANTY
All reconditioned units are covered by a six-month warranty from Pride effective from the date of purchase.
WARRANTY EXCLUSIONS
This warranty does not extend to those items which may require replacement due to normal wear and tear.
ABS Plastic shrouds Motor brushes Upholstery and seating
Brake Pads Tires and tubes Fuses
Circumstances beyond the control of Pride
Labor, service calls, shipping, and other charges incurred for repair of the product, unless specifically
authorized, IN ADVANCE, by Pride Mobility Products Corporation
Repairs and/or modifications made to any part without specific consent from Pride
Exclusions also include components with damage caused by:
Contamination
Abuse, misuse, accident, or negligence
Battery fluid spillage or leakage
Commercial use, or use other than normal
Improper operation, maintenance, or storage
